Our home is located in the Down East area of Carteret County. We're on the coast, so there's tons of water-related activities!!

Our home is located in the area called Down East, which is part of the Outer Banks National Scenic Byway. The area was chosen due to the natural landscape and, specifically, the community-based culture of the thirteen communities that comprise Down East.

Beach area is within 1/2 mile offering opportunity to savor water sports. Located on the shore of Harkers Island is a nice stretch of beach appreciated by many locals and visitors. It is very kid-friendly with a striking shoreline. Parking is limited, so get there early!!

Kayak units are available 1/8 of a mile from our home at Down East Kayaks. Prices are very reasonable. They deliver and pick up the kayaks for you! www.downeastkayaks.com

Cape Lookout National Seashore ferry is within 4 miles. The ferry will take you to Cape Lookout Lighthouse and surround beach areas. You let them know the time you want to return, and the ferry will be at the dock to pick you up! You can choose to go to the Lighthouse side of the park or Shackleford Banks island.
Take food, umbrellas, water and anything else you would like to have with you on the beach. Rest room facilities are available at the lighthouse but the visitors center only sells water and a limited amount of snacks.

Shackleford Banks is home to 130 wild ponies and they are handsome to observe from a distance. Remember - they are wild so follow the rules that are posted on the island.

Core Sound Waterfowl Museum & Heritage Center is located on Harkers Island, roughly 4 miles from our home. The museum contains an magnificant collection of Down East history, duck hunting, and culture.

A little further away is Cedar Island Horse Stables. There you can rent horses to ride along the beach. It's a giant hit with the visitors. The drive is about 30-40 mins. from our home but well worth the trip.

Tips to get the optimal vacation property experience:

Finding your perfect vacation home:

  • Book your vacation home as early as possible. Rental schedules often open a year in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many groups reserve their Summer rental homes during Christmas and Thanksgiving gatherings.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Summer is high season in Beaufort. To get the most suitable rental within budget, we recommend booking in the Fall or Spring. You'll benefit from lower rates, better selection, warm weather and the absence of giant crowds at local restaurants, tours, and activities.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Morehead City v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day on the coast?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with loved ones at your favorite beach.
  • Active Duty and veterans of the US Armed forces may qualify for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property manager whether your group qualifies for a discount.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ners typically offer their guests an option to obtain trip insurance. Trip insurance, which generally costs anywhere between 1% - 5% of the st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for days missed as a result of medical-related emergencies or weather, as well as hurricane ev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el overnight or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a welcome relief if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for details.
  • Find a copy of your local visitors guide when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ental doesn't have a copy, you can find them at local grocery stores and visitor centers. In addition to great articles, visitor guides have coupons for local tours and attractions.

Tips for a great stay:

  • Get the host's contact number and check in/check out procedures for your . Store the manager's contact information in your smartphone.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a fireplace, intercom or appliance.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ief call can prevent many problems.
  • Keep your rental home locked while you are away! Don't let thieves spoil your vacation.
  • To ensure that damages are not linked to your visit, record any problem areas during arrival. Call the property manager right away to document your findings. If there is a dispute about legal responsibility later, having a record of issues and contact attempts will be useful.
  • Be a good neighbor! You wouldn't like disagreeable visitors bothering your quiet neighborhood. Employ the golden rule for common sense. If they like you, locals might even recommend great beaches and attractions you would've not otherwise known!
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Residents can often help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to go for the best drinks,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for shopping?
  • Re-check every room of the rental property to make sure that you've packed all of your family's items at check-out. Check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den treasure.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Go through the rental a final time and keep an eye out for any damage. We recommend inspecting the property with the host whenever you can. If the manager isn't available, remember to take video and pictures of the rental to record its condition at check-out.
  • Leave a review! Property owners rely on great reviews to drive new bookings. They'll be grateful for your feedback. Alternatively, if something wasn't right, other families will appreciate that you share your review find their best vacation rental. Be fair with your review. If something fell short of expectations, consider whether the host could control the issue, and if so, whether they responded quickly to fix it.
